“Riga Process” moves ahead towards creating EU Energy Union

Lithuania’s Minister of Energy Rokas Masiulis paid a visit to Riga to take part in a conference on the creation of the European Energy Union. Latvia is currently presiding over the Council of the European Union. The Lithuanian energy minister says such union might contribute to dealing with issues which are given insufficient attention on the current EU agenda and which lack European-level support. […]

Lithuania’s companies set off losses in CIS with exports to new markets

Due to the current geopolitical tensions and crisis, Lithuania’s exports to the region of the Commonwealth of Independent States (CIS) last year declined by EUR 158 million, however, at the same time exports to new markets grew by EUR 176 million. […]

Lithuania’s Defence Ministry concludes cooperation agreement with Defence and Security Industries Association

The Ministry of National Defence signed an agreement with the Lithuanian Defence and Security Industries Association. Based on the agreement, institutions of the national defence system and enterprises of the defence and security industry will strive for tighter cooperation. […]

Opinion: Lithuania drives bottom-up transparency approach in the EU

What distinguishes Lithuania on the map of EU member states preparation toward 2014-2020 frameworks is agile and also transparent preparation process. From the governance system point of view it looks similar to other EU countries, as there is a “super ministry” coordinating the EU funds related process in general, and various Management Authorities (ministries, national funds, development agencies), which operate closer to final beneficiaries. Lithuanian PM urges Latvia to liberalize its gas market

Lithuanian Prime Minister Algirdas Butkevičius on Friday reiterated his call on Latvia to implement the EU’s third energy package and liberalize its gas market. […]

Lithuanian foreig minister and Norwegian ambassador discuss children’s rights protection

On 6 February, Lithuanian Minister of Foreign Affairs Linas Linkevičius and Dag Malmer Halvorsen, Ambassador of Norway to Lithuania, discussed the protection of the rights of Lithuanian citizens in Norway and possible cooperation of the two countries on children’s rights protection. […]
